Description
GPS moduleforM5Stackseries of development modules. Product containing advanced GNSS modules:NEO-M8N,u-blox M8andactive antenna. Application of NEO-M8 series guarantees hightracking sensitivityand maximum reduction of time needed for effective data acquisition. The NEO-M8N system integrates a 72-channel GNSS u-blox M8 engine that supports a wide range of GNSS measurement systems. These include Beidou, Galileo, GLONASS, GPS, QZSS. With its help, data can be received from3 GNSS systems simultaneously. The presented model allows to create an intelligent logistic tracking system based on GPS and car positioning without the presence of the driver.
UART protocol in the GPS moduleIn order to communicate with the M5Stack main module, the GPS module usesthe UART communication protocol, which is physically connected viaUART2(GPIO16, GPIO17). The user can change the transmission speed, depending on individual needs. The manufacturer provides appropriateinstructionsfor this purpose. Default transmission speed is9600 bps.
GPS module for M5Stack.
The kit includes a GPS module and an external antenna with a 1m cable.
- Operating voltage from 2.7 V to 3.6 V
- Operating temperature: - 40°C to 80°C
- The antenna:
- Antenna type: built-in ceramic antenna and external antenna
- External antenna port: SMA
- Data: simultaneous reception from 3 GNSS systems
- Horizontal position accuracy: min. 2,5 m
- GPS module: NEO-M8N
- Protocols supported: NMEA, UBX, RTCM
- Tracking sensitivity: - 167 dBm
- Dimensions: 54 x 54 x 13 mm
- Weight: 43 g
